引言
随着科技的不断进步,增强现实(AR)和混合现实(MR)技术逐渐成为改变零售业的关键因素。MR技术通过将虚拟内容与现实世界相结合,为消费者提供更加丰富、互动的购物体验。本文将深入探讨MR技术在零售业中的应用,分析其对线上线下融合和用户体验的升级作用。
MR技术概述
定义
混合现实(Mixed Reality,MR)是一种将虚拟世界、增强现实和现实世界融合在一起的技术。它通过摄像头捕捉现实世界的场景,并在其上叠加虚拟信息,使虚拟元素与现实环境相互交互。
技术原理
MR技术主要依赖于以下几个关键技术:
- 传感器技术:用于捕捉现实世界中的环境信息,如摄像头、GPS、加速度计等。
- 显示技术:将虚拟信息叠加到现实世界中,如AR眼镜、头戴显示器等。
- 计算机视觉:用于识别和跟踪现实世界中的物体和环境。
- 交互技术:实现用户与虚拟信息的交互,如手势识别、语音识别等。
MR技术在零售业中的应用
产品展示
MR技术可以为消费者提供更加真实、立体的产品展示。例如,消费者可以在家中通过MR设备查看家具的摆放效果,或者试穿虚拟服装。
// 伪代码示例:使用MR技术展示家具
function showFurniture(model, position) {
// 加载虚拟家具模型
loadModel(model);
// 将模型放置在指定位置
placeModelAt(position);
// 与现实环境交互
interactWithEnvironment();
}
互动体验
MR技术可以实现更加丰富的互动体验,如虚拟试衣、虚拟试妆等。这些体验可以提升消费者的购物兴趣和满意度。
# Python代码示例:虚拟试衣
def virtualTryOn(clothing, bodyModel):
# 加载服装模型
loadClothingModel(clothing)
# 将服装模型应用到身体模型上
applyClothingToBody(bodyModel)
# 显示试衣效果
displayTryOnEffect()
店面布局优化
MR技术可以帮助零售商优化店面布局,提高空间利用率和销售额。通过虚拟现实(VR)技术,零售商可以在虚拟环境中进行店面设计和布局,从而找到最佳的陈列方案。
// 伪代码示例:使用MR技术优化店面布局
function optimizeStoreLayout(storeModel, layoutOptions) {
// 创建虚拟店面
createVirtualStore(storeModel);
// 应用布局选项
applyLayoutOptions(layoutOptions);
// 分析布局效果
analyzeLayoutEffect();
}
MR技术与线上线下融合
MR技术可以促进线上线下融合,为消费者提供无缝的购物体验。例如,消费者可以在线上通过MR技术查看产品,然后在实体店中进行购买。
// Java代码示例:线上线下融合购物流程
public class OnlineOfflineShopping {
public void onlineToOfflineShopping(Product product, Customer customer) {
// 线上查看产品
viewProductOnline(product);
// 线下购买产品
purchaseProductOffline(customer, product);
}
}
MR技术与用户体验升级
MR技术可以提升用户体验,使其更加个性化、便捷。例如,消费者可以根据自己的需求定制产品,或者通过MR技术了解产品的详细信息。
# Python代码示例:个性化定制产品
def customizeProduct(product, customerPreferences) {
# 根据消费者偏好调整产品
adjustProductAccordingToPreferences(product, customerPreferences);
# 显示定制后的产品
displayCustomizedProduct();
}
总结
MR技术在零售业中的应用前景广阔,可以推动线上线下融合,提升用户体验。随着技术的不断发展,MR技术将为消费者带来更加丰富、便捷的购物体验。
